Elevation of Privilege
Elevation of privilege is any method of upgrading authorized access to include unauthorized access. This
can be any of the following:
•
Non-administrators changing settings to get administrator privileges
•
Unauthorized use of management software to provide access for other unauthorized users
•
Using management software to bypass job accounting functions
Here are some methods of minimizing opportunities for elevation of privilege:
•
Configure the administrator (device) password
•
Configure SNMPv3 and HTTPS
•
Lock available control panel menus and configure user access
